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Embedded software engineer

Broughton (ML12 6)
Ic Resources
Embedded software engineer
Posted: 23 May
Offer description

Embedded Software Engineer – IoT & Cloud Integration

Location: Edinburgh

Industry: IoT, Maritime Communications, Embedded Systems


I'm currently working on behalf of a pioneering client in the wireless communication space, whose patented technology enables data transmission through water-air boundaries, subsea structures, and underground environments. Their solutions power critical infrastructure and operations in global sectors such as offshore wind, aquaculture, ocean observation, and energy.


This is a hands-on, full-stack engineering position with a strong embedded systems component. You’ll also support testing and integration alongside hardware engineers and contribute to automated testing frameworks. This is a unique opportunity for someone with experience across embedded systems, cloud connectivity, and IoT infrastructure.


About the Role – IoT Software Engineer


As an IoT Software Engineer, you'll develop robust, scalable software to bridge underwater communication systems with cloud infrastructure, ensuring seamless data flow from device to user. You'll work across embedded firmware, DSP, and cloud integration (Azure), routing data via cellular or satellite networks and delivering it through APIs or user interfaces..


Key Responsibilities – IoT Software Engineer


* Design and deploy Azure cloud infrastructure for IoT data pipelines
* Develop high-quality, reliable Python code for cloud-based applications
* Set up and maintain cellular and satellite communications infrastructure (GSM/LTE-M, satcom)
* Support and maintain embedded C codebases for modem communication sequencing
* Build scalable APIs and user interfaces for customers' IoT applications


Essential Experience – IoT Software Engineer


* Hands-on experience with Azure cloud services in an IoT environment
* High proficiency in Python
* Moderate experience with embedded C programming
* Familiarity with GUI development (preferably Qt for Python)


If you're an IoT Software Engineer looking to work on technology with real-world impact across maritime and industrial sectors, I’d love to speak with you. This is one of the most exciting roles I’ve seen for engineers who enjoy working across embedded, cloud, and IoT domains.

Let me know if you’d like to explore this further.

Apply
Create E-mail Alert
Job alert activated
Saved
Save
Similar job
Embedded software engineer
Lanark
TN United Kingdom
Embedded software engineer
€60,000 - €80,000 a year
Similar job
Senior embedded software engineer
Broughton (ML12 6)
Ic Resources
Embedded software engineer
See more jobs
Similar jobs
Ic Resources recruitment
Ic Resources jobs in Scottish Borders
It jobs in Scottish Borders
jobs Scottish Borders
jobs Broughton (ML12 6)
jobs Scotland
Home > Jobs > It jobs > Embedded software engineer jobs > Embedded software engineer jobs in Scottish Borders > Embedded Software Engineer

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ies

© 2025 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save